Activate The Space announced that it has completed two Apple Mac ~sedna video walls for Modell's Sporting Goods' Columbus Avenue location in New York City.
It’s the company's second store installation for Modell's Sporting Goods in New York City, and for this one Activate The Space staff designed and installed two 16 screen video walls that are hung over three escalators that lead down from the street level to the store below. The 32 46-inch LCDs in the system are driven by ~sedna presenter and Apple computers.
This project follows the 44 screen project design and integration of the Modell’s flagship store in Times Square.
Activate The Space has designed a total of 76 screen installations for Modell's between these two New York City locations. The entire head end system is based on ~sedna presenter using Samsung 46-inch, thin-bezel displays, the Blackmagic HDSDI cross points router and Apple computers. Mode-AL USA flat-panel mounting solutions were used throughout. All systems can be remotely accessed to update content, schedules and/or control from either Modell's headquarters location or from the Activate The Space facilities. System administrators can even access the system and change settings and schedules from Apple iPhones.
